As the IH-10 / US 69 Interchange Project advances, a crucial traffic switch is scheduled for Saturday, February 21. This move will affect northbound motorists on US 69 (Cardinal Dr.) heading towards the eastbound IH-10, as per Tanya Avila of TxDOT.
